Kalent
Canada253 Posts
But Korean users say it's rather Hwaseung or Samsung. Also, BW in Korea is going to go at least a few years more. OGN will not die for a long time, due to CJ (The company that owns OGN) is heavily investing into the gaming scene and is trying to make their new Special Force 2 league big. And if OGN is going to survive, there's no way that they'll drop BW. They might make the proleague smaller and run it by themselves, but they'll still keep BW. It's probably not STX. They wouldn't try trading players if they were going to disband. | ||
